While few are saying that the games being added to the service are outright bad (many recent additions like Marvel’s Guardians of the Galaxy, Trek to Yomi, Tunic, Lost in Random, Vampire Survivors, and Her Story have received widespread critical acclaim), some are concerned that recent Game Pass library updates have been lacking the kind of major Triple-A games that have highlighted previous Xbox Game Pass updates. This particular controversy has been slowly boiling over the last few months as some Game Pass subscribers and industry observers have been criticizing the quality of the subscription service’s recent updates. While that’s hardly an indicator that the service is in any short or long-term danger, the nature of these recent Game Pass criticisms does suggest that video game subscription services may be more dependent on Triple-A games than some would like to think they are. In fact, it seems like more and more people have taken to social media and other outlets to share their frustrations with Game Pass and their plans to at least temporarily cancel their subscriptions to the service.
